WH854 44 #1 Posted July 27, 2010 I spent the better part of three hours installing axle seals on my C-165 AUTO today P/N 6449. 1 jacked up tractor took wheels off. 2 Loosend nut and bolt that keeps the hub tight 3 Slid hub off pretty easy I had put Never sez on before. 4 Cleaned axle off with a rag.Took key out of slot 5 Took a drill and drilled a small hole in the mettle part of seal. 6 Took a tool I have that is called a cotter key puller It has a sharp point on it with a twisted curve,and started picking at the seal more diging more finally it poped right out. 7 Cleaned axle off again,cleaned out where the seal goes. 8 Put a little oil on the new seal slide seal up agains't the housing. 9 Then dabbed a little never sez on axle 10 Took hub put it on the axle spun the hub around to get the never sez all over the axle. 11 Slide hub against the seal whacked it with a brass hammer to set the seal. 12 Then I gave the hub a couple of hard whacks bingo the seals are installed 13 Then i slide hub of axle put woodruff key in put hub back on,tightened up bolt and nut,put wheels back on, i am done Take your time and it will work for you too.
